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1. Age 18-40 years old, gender is not limited; 2. Meet the diagnosis of facial atrophic acne scars, and the severity of acne scars on both sides of the face is consistent; 3. The course of disease is 3 months to 10 years; 4. Those who can persist in completing the treatment and follow-up and have not used other methods of treatment during the period; 5. Subjects participate voluntarily and need to sign an informed consent form.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: 1. People with photosensitive skin or those who used photosensitive drugs within 4 weeks; 2. Those who have received sun exposure in the past 1 month or may receive sun exposure 1 month after treatment; 3. Those who have used retinoic acid drugs in the past 1 month; 4. There is skin infection at the treatment site, or there are wounds or incisions that have not healed; 5. People with scar constitution; 6. Pregnant or lactating patients; 7. Patients with heart, kidney, liver insufficiency or other serious underlying diseases; 8. Patients with immunodeficiency diseases; 9. Patients with mental illness; 10. Those with unrealistic expectations.
